Rothschild Family Crest
The Rothschild family crest, or coat of arms, is rich in symbolism and history. Here are key features of the emblem based on several descriptions:
-
Clenched Fist: The crest prominently features a clenched fist that holds five arrows. This symbolizes the five dynasties established by Mayer Rothschild's five sons.
-
Gold and Blue Colors: The shield often includes blue (Azure) and gold (Or) colors, which reflect loyalty, honesty, and truthfulness associated with the family.
-
Crowned Elements: A seven-pointed coronet may be depicted at the top of the shield, emphasizing the noble status of the family.
-
Supporters: The armorial supporters traditionally include a lion and a unicorn, which are common heraldic symbols representing strength and courage.
-
Other Symbols: Some variations of the crest may include additional elements like a Star of David and ostrich feathers across the crest.
-
Latin Motto: The crest is sometimes accompanied by a Latin phrase, reinforcing the family's values and legacy.
